III. Supersaturation
A solution of salt and water. Add salt: it dissolves. Add more: it dissolves. The water holds the salt in suspension. The ions disperse, invisible, no crystal forming — the solution is clear.
At some point the water is holding more salt than the equilibrium concentration allows. The solution is supersaturated. By rights, it should crystallize — the excess should crash out as solid, the solution should return to saturation, the crystal should deposit. But it doesn’t. Because the temperature is high enough. Because the solution is undisturbed. Because no seed crystal has been introduced.
The supersaturated solution is the kept. Salt entered the water and stayed. It didn’t pass through (it’s still in solution). It didn’t deposit (no crystal formed). It accumulated as dissolved charge — invisible, internal, changing the solution’s properties without changing its appearance.
The supersaturated solution looks the same as the saturated one. Clear. Liquid. Undisturbed. But it is a different system. It is carrying more than it should be able to carry. Its internal tension is higher. Its response to perturbation is different. A saturated solution, disturbed, sloshes. A supersaturated solution, disturbed, crystallizes.
The keeping is the heat. Literally: heat is what maintains the supersaturation. Lower the temperature and the excess crashes out. The heat is the active maintenance of a metastable state — energy spent to prevent the crystallization that the system’s own concentration demands.
The tantric is the heat.

V. Flash
Gradual crystallization: the solution cools slowly. Small crystals form at the nucleation sites. They grow outward, orderly, at the rate the temperature drops. The final crystal structure is predictable — many small crystals, evenly distributed, each one a local resolution of the excess.
Flash crystallization: the supersaturated solution is disturbed. A seed crystal is introduced, or the temperature drops suddenly, or a vibration reaches the right frequency. The entire solution crystallizes at once. Not gradually, not from nucleation sites outward — everywhere simultaneously. The crystal event is catastrophic, complete, and produces structures that gradual crystallization cannot: large, singular, with geometries that required the entire concentration to be present at the moment of formation.
The tantric holds the heat. The concentration rises. The solution carries more and more without depositing. And when the keeping finally fails — when the heat drops, when the seed arrives, when the system is disturbed at the right frequency — the crystallization is a flash.
Everything at once. Not the gradual disclosure of a slowly cooling solution but the total reorganization of a system that was carrying more than it could carry and finally stopped carrying it.
This is why the kept leaves deeper tracks than the deposited. Gradual deposition — the track accumulating one layer at a time — produces shallow marks. Each layer is the residue of one pass, one crossing, one unit of drift. The track is deep only because many passes accumulated. But each pass was shallow.
Flash crystallization deposits the entire concentration in a single event. The track it leaves is not the sum of many shallow passes but the imprint of one overwhelming discharge. The riverbed scored by decades of gradual flow is deep. The canyon carved by a glacial dam burst is deeper — and it happened in hours.
